From what I’ve seen—
both in my own life and in others—
the foundation of success often comes down to five basic questions:
Who am I surrounding myself with?
The right people make all the difference.
Where do I need to be?
That could mean a Zoom call, a coffee shop, home, or school.
What objects or tools do I need?
Maybe it’s a laptop, a car, or just the right setup for the job.
How close or far am I from where I need to be?
Think about distance—how can I shorten it if I’m chasing a goal, or create it if I’m trying to stop something unhealthy?
What am I doing to bring all of these together?
When I look at these five together, they help me find direction and take the right actions.
Here’s an example: I want to grow as an entrepreneur.
I surround myself with other entrepreneurs (people).
I use my laptop to do the work (objects).
I bring that laptop wherever I go (distance).
I make sure I’m near Wi-Fi and in places that support my goals (environment).
That combination keeps me moving forward.
